Good catch on Isabella wanting to attract all the men in her vicinity. I love how the descriptions of Eleanor highlight Isabella’s flaws. I don’t know if Isabella is trying to make James jealous or if she is just playing the game of No really means Yes. Isabella tells him she is not going to talk with him as Catherine is present and then of course ignores Catherine and “talked the rest of the evening to James.” Perhaps it was supposed to make James grateful for her attention after she claimed he would receive none—he probably was grateful, poor guy.
